The Need for Weather Resistant Solar Panels

Solar panels are designed to collect sunlight and convert it into usable electricity. While they are commonly installed in regions with abundant sunlight, they are not immune to the challenges posed by extreme weather conditions. From scorching heat and freezing cold temperatures to strong winds and heavy rain, solar panels are exposed to a wide range of weather-related stresses.

Key Takeaway: To ensure the longevity and performance of solar panels, it is crucial to develop weather-resistant technologies that can withstand extreme conditions.

The Impact of Extreme Heat

Extreme heat can significantly impact the efficiency of solar panels and shorten their lifespan. High temperatures can cause solar cells to degrade faster and reduce their power output. Additionally, heat can cause thermal expansion and contraction, leading to micro-cracks in the solar panel's surface.

  • Feature: Increased heat resistance
  • Advantage: Solar panels with higher heat resistance can maintain their efficiency even under extreme temperature conditions.

Challenges of Cold Weather

Colder regions face their own set of challenges when it comes to solar panel performance. Freezing temperatures can cause water or snow to accumulate on the surface of solar panels, hindering the collection of sunlight. Cold-induced stress can also cause internal damage, reducing their overall efficiency.

  • Feature: Efficient snow shedding
  • Advantage: Solar panels equipped with efficient snow shedding capabilities can ensure maximum exposure to sunlight and improved performance during winter months.

Tackling Strong Winds

In areas prone to strong winds, solar panels must withstand the force exerted by gusts and hurricanes. Wind-induced uplift and vibrations can lead to structural damage or dislodgement of solar panels. To ensure their stability and longevity, advanced engineering techniques and robust mounting systems are vital.

  • Feature: Enhanced wind resistance
  • Advantage: Solar panels with enhanced wind resistance can remain intact during extreme wind events, preventing any disruption in energy generation.

The Challenges of Extreme Climates

Solar panels have traditionally been exposed to a wide range of weather conditions. However, extreme climates, in particular, have proven to be significant obstacles in maximizing their efficiency. Here are the key challenges faced by solar panels in extreme climates:

  • Temperature Fluctuations: Solar panels are sensitive to temperature variations. In extremely hot conditions, the efficiency of solar cells can degrade, leading to reduced electricity generation. Similarly, the extreme cold can impact the performance of panels, affecting their flexibility and power output.
  • Dust and Debris Accumulation: Deserts and other arid regions pose significant challenges due to the accumulation of dust and debris on the surface of solar panels. This compromises their ability to capture sunlight efficiently, resulting in lower energy production.
  • Humidity and Corrosion: In coastal and humid regions, solar panels face increased risks of corrosion and damage from saltwater. This can lead to reduced lifespan and decreased power output.

Optimizing Performance in Extreme Climates

Advancements in Solar Cell Technology

To overcome the challenges imposed by extreme climates, researchers and engineers are continuously developing innovative solutions that optimize the performance of solar panels. Here are some breakthroughs in solar cell technology:

  • Advanced Anti-Reflective Coatings: Coatings that reduce reflection and increase light capture are being applied to solar panels. These coatings enhance the absorption of sunlight, leading to improved energy generation even in extreme climates.
  • Thermal Regulation: Advanced panel designs now incorporate cooling systems that dissipate excess heat, ensuring optimal temperatures for solar cell operation. This innovation prevents efficiency losses due to overheating in hot climates.
  • Dirt-Repellent Surfaces: Self-cleaning surfaces are being developed to prevent the accumulation of dust and debris. These innovative coatings minimize maintenance requirements and maximize energy output, even in dusty environments.

Enhancing Durability in Extreme Climates

Alongside optimizing performances, advancements have also been made to enhance the durability of solar panels in extreme climates. Here are some key developments:

  • Robust Materials: The use of durable and corrosion-resistant materials, such as tempered glass and specialized polymers, ensures the longevity of solar panels under harsh weather conditions.
  • Extreme Weather Testing: Rigorous testing procedures simulate extreme weather conditions to evaluate the resilience of solar panels. This ensures that panels can withstand high winds, heavy snow loads, and other challenging situations.
  • Sealed Junction Boxes: Advanced sealing techniques and robust junction boxes protect solar panels from moisture and humidity, increasing their resistance to corrosion and water damage.
